Output 740f1818009feb59763320c05622fbdc9a21f65cf91284f0a3a2d917cd8add8c:66

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 4525178d05512a305f7764c32847c575e600c33b
address
tb1qg5j30rg92y4rqhmhvnpjs379whnqpsemvnk683
transaction
740f1818009feb59763320c05622fbdc9a21f65cf91284f0a3a2d917cd8add8c
confirmations
24577
spent
true